From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id E20C6A034E; Thu, 20 Jan 2022 13:39:18 +0100 (CET) Received: from [217.70.189.124] (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id A65D4426E8; Thu, 20 Jan 2022 13:39:18 +0100 (CET) Received: from mga05.intel.com (mga05.intel.com [192.55.52.43]) by mails.dpdk.org (Postfix) with ESMTP id 4B09640042 for ; Thu, 20 Jan 2022 13:39:16 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=intel.com; i=@intel.com; q=dns/txt; s=Intel; t=1642682356; x=1674218356; h=message-id:date:subject:to:cc:references:from: in-reply-to:content-transfer-encoding:mime-version; bh=lv4Khk67NdQyVrNJAKmeVjlz4OdqgJ8qfQ/ddJkzCzM=; b=ay3C8Z3YjwJBd8d0HIfGbtWpRfflwLLLBt+4Ork3KJ+k1PWeP4pUiMa+ oGwUe++kGj5ZpcU78HPonl+h6bai12bCL0ynwG9vNoaBcOb19XnWN4Abb MUVQ5NQ/HiWS0VDbUUNE1IfImWQbCXrLDMgxmwkoSdavnRShrasEx8bLg KNgyjVKz8IbaTzt7441Uc1WA8tJLtBZ8QvDbxl/Vul1jVjvZZhhZjRWvb AJAw8N717ML1SopkSo+5CMSOUnYjb7+nosNECThJGYsY/gsTgGpC5PqFk jZUZBnMy8rT81RasMawd2MREmesU9QpKTlMQRHB/VJS8aJgrV1/Sq/53u g==; X-IronPort-AV: E=McAfee;i="6200,9189,10232"; a="331693519" X-IronPort-AV: E=Sophos;i="5.88,302,1635231600"; d="scan'208";a="331693519" Received: from fmsmga003.fm.intel.com ([10.253.24.29]) by fmsmga105.fm.intel.com with ESMTP/TLS/ECDHE-RSA-AES256-GCM-SHA384; 20 Jan 2022 04:39:15 -0800 X-ExtLoop1: 1 X-IronPort-AV: E=Sophos;i="5.88,302,1635231600"; d="scan'208";a="616073193" Received: from fmsmsx601.amr.corp.intel.com ([10.18.126.81]) by FMSMGA003.fm.intel.com with ESMTP; 20 Jan 2022 04:39:15 -0800 Received: from fmsmsx606.amr.corp.intel.com (10.18.126.86) by fmsmsx601.amr.corp.intel.com (10.18.126.81)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2308.20; Thu, 20 Jan 2022 04:39:14 -0800 Received: from FMSEDG603.ED.cps.intel.com (10.1.192.133) by fmsmsx606.amr.corp.intel.com (10.18.126.86)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_128_GCM_SHA256) id 15.1.2308.20 via Frontend Transport; Thu, 20 Jan 2022 04:39:14 -0800 Received: from NAM04-BN8-obe.outbound.protection.outlook.com (104.47.74.46) by edgegateway.intel.com (192.55.55.68)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.1.2308.20; Thu, 20 Jan 2022 04:39:14 -0800 ARC-Seal: i=1; a=rsa-sha256; s=arcselector9901; d=microsoft.com; cv=none; b=hC758FN+WvVElstJwRGks7oNjc9sXM2eolchVMereBbA2y6eMU+YJlWBO5xHypAyRND8/bGa79HZG+4eCZ1dAPYJjOFOF/JdqTgVNaWfAFEEiw86J3RCOPFsr09/GU7hLNQ2VcCqPOe6wRSO68cZ9sYhtwrTQEk31QxSeW28itOPUbSINJ5B+mIjPJ3epEJXYUgSzzfs2TUX7ArvbdAhFUItkgEIPH0S2gBiLvZS3aVy8YiB9n6UUPizgdrCFDkbXoWJUuUIw11qqHTj4PBny1rh58MUKPXLNxS/6nm5b9yr3yMidCDxy6kgjBIhN7iOP/YRq3uwrNTYsZlN9Y2dUw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=microsoft.com; s=arcselector9901; h=From:Date:Subject:Message-ID:Content-Type:MIME-Version:X-MS-Exchange-AntiSpam-MessageData-ChunkCount:X-MS-Exchange-AntiSpam-MessageData-0:X-MS-Exchange-AntiSpam-MessageData-1; bh=dG0EQ+Sc5UYto9n2/24hZg4mvgM2aoSN25XhBlDOHUQ=; b=KtqGWFhL1w/cA6TYmafevEZM3bZajsgeNXoB8eaDZ7DxEbExUD+IDDAIVgj2DUJqcTyb/n/vziSmXHjFygsX3VYPNXpfb+3MGUuii6yXY+s+my3tjacUL+JhWj6b80ZDiAIxPOe23isp1Qbn8Xhv+meprF1N+Q/6xjmNUnJ5UfJ4+I+Y8ZrxPpIX0LUjA0MB5hMTep5+97ny4uXoOtp00jW1JiiCmgS7U/540QdvjJardKNzLk/9J8LKMp3wGNSE5QjHE8bOuww6mXoM1gUBoA890uwcxi7eNbYQnBzu6xddHpV8v4VJaA81evr+kOyiPafgLFdAjhvtEBw5Wzi+zA== ARC-Authentication-Results: i=1; mx.microsoft.com 1; spf=none; dmarc=none; dkim=none; arc=none Authentication-Results: dkim=none (message not signed) header.d=none;dmarc=none action=none header.from=intel.com; Received: from PH0PR11MB5000.namprd11.prod.outlook.com (2603:10b6:510:41::19) by CY4PR1101MB2166.namprd11.prod.outlook.com (2603:10b6:910:1e::13) with Microsoft SMTP Server (version=TLS1_2, cipher=TLS_ECDHE_RSA_WITH_AES_256_GCM_SHA384) id 15.20.4909.7; Thu, 20 Jan 2022 12:39:12 +0000 Received: from PH0PR11MB5000.namprd11.prod.outlook.com ([fe80::5046:8550:928d:850e]) by PH0PR11MB5000.namprd11.prod.outlook.com ([fe80::5046:8550:928d:850e%7]) with mapi id 15.20.4909.010; Thu, 20 Jan 2022 12:39:12 +0000 Message-ID: Date: Thu, 20 Jan 2022 12:39:07 +0000 Subject: Re: [PATCH] net/enic: support GENEVE flow item Content-Language: en-US To: Hyong Youb Kim CC: , John Daley References: <20220103025806.14568-1-hyonkim@cisco.com> From: Ferruh Yigit X-User: ferruhy In-Reply-To: <20220103025806.14568-1-hyonkim@cisco.com> Content-Type: text/plain; charset="UTF-8"; format=flowed Content-Transfer-Encoding: 7bit X-ClientProxiedBy: LO2P265CA0506.GBRP265.PROD.OUTLOOK.COM (2603:10a6:600:13b::13) To PH0PR11MB5000.namprd11.prod.outlook.com (2603:10b6:510:41::19) MIME-Version: 1.0 X-MS-PublicTrafficType: Email X-MS-Office365-Filtering-Correlation-Id: bbd7c913-26ea-4e3a-f2bd-08d9dc11dc86 X-MS-TrafficTypeDiagnostic: CY4PR1101MB2166:EE_ X-LD-Processed: 46c98d88-e344-4ed4-8496-4ed7712e255d,ExtAddr X-Microsoft-Antispam-PRVS: X-MS-Oob-TLC-OOBClassifiers: OLM:2887; X-MS-Exchange-SenderADCheck: 1 X-MS-Exchange-AntiSpam-Relay: 0 X-Microsoft-Antispam: BCL:0; X-Microsoft-Antispam-Message-Info: CamSJ9x7JGAFIDTku+OHi3+IlgDDWmBms8yuw9DrGk8KUnNHJUV3/i4wEd2LdoYOASEv7G2uESuFx1Sl6iVQ1yEK4WuhzT99bNuqfC8pAi52fH/ghtFcKfsYW6Sp0vLkSLedNtOCO/o4n1pBbQgGlVtfKLuPoHGigfu5pA9Qt8tqJiG+TcY7u2dUMhWMv+Ub1ReFxGQzcojYloetngHW3ty/jkjbNp6hNYQgVr/h5GirUdvPORqYvewAAoa46HOfTApM24EEiHWpmHI0NFwBtDYC2RySt7Qbze4Pf6VueUEKjgNTEAps+aceUagdpLqOofX/+ocM/V6qaOL3ghl6ecEIqBiWO3vQI9gWhB98J+FoYaswcRpe9lyixE3RFNp45UWRitsVDipMFkiTOgaEvrXEROOFRB8s7j80PR5GD85TC1rwQkg0CCopj6muY/HYV9uU9g9I2MsjArJcVWGH95eRuP4eTY+SzG4sBrmSOHPw8ogLYQjvMmZ/xa6H2/IJqSJdWjNDzvFgeuyFNvVdN8HmQcaPDJgmYLhZJKLwaVhTxL4GffrP61eHi00q86GhKcMe+strg9kalS15zme/+CUCCymte37JJCx7Nd0H2ZtrGTlJ4PSXmjF1Uq6+z5HO/KamVTrx5CfBXPcBup4gGrMfQP03mki82kMUJ9ZXSLpoUoAD21DJA8YSLvHW759RurSZp75RALZwEbO5q+oxLA== X-Forefront-Antispam-Report: CIP:255.255.255.255; CTRY:; LANG:en; SCL:1; SRV:; IPV:NLI; SFV:NSPM; H:PH0PR11MB5000.namprd11.prod.outlook.com; PTR:; CAT:NONE; SFS:(366004)(66946007)(508600001)(26005)(8936002)(4744005)(8676002)(38100700002)(66556008)(6666004)(66476007)(31686004)(316002)(186003)(86362001)(53546011)(6506007)(6916009)(44832011)(31696002)(4326008)(6486002)(5660300002)(82960400001)(2906002)(2616005)(6512007)(36756003)(83380400001)(45980500001); DIR:OUT; SFP:1102; X-MS-Exchange-AntiSpam-MessageData-ChunkCount: 1 X-MS-Exchange-AntiSpam-MessageData-0: =?utf-8?B?NnJqMkJ4M0xWd3VrRkErMkZSQXZFb3FRWHlpeU1xdmo1aTMzeXdOYWZ4dWV0?= =?utf-8?B?NUVHenBGUklxY3ZyV0xWZUhZNCtxT2R6Y3dyalcyUGxZRXdLWHJXOFNLWUh3?= =?utf-8?B?YXlUT3lsbGc1OU9WZVF2cWI4Wm56ektNNnFVVDd6ekFFYTRhV2pYYlduWEFW?= =?utf-8?B?TTVFSzJpQWhVQTJlM0tLOG5QV1dkbmdkYmZ5Q1FRd1dYYk5ONVFIaUJ0UUR6?= =?utf-8?B?UVlpQktQY0J3TWpDV3c3TzJHN29HMHg5Q3ZmUXluaHhlWUpYMHVzRzRsRVlD?= =?utf-8?B?UWZMbWJHZmMvRDU3SGRvc1p3UHBJWFNGU3piU3BLYzlDZFNyRlZtRHVGcHZm?= =?utf-8?B?bkhrTjdXSUFqdEVJSGVVbVllS04yS3RBQmdjOEFUeDFBdWNHcjZ0UjByNFZr?= =?utf-8?B?REN4N3RGTDZJSnluMkpxQXQ1L3NoMmtWWnYyMzg3a3pqMEl5TWNSbFdOTDFW?= =?utf-8?B?akNiMWI1OHhHeXpSdHRJSGNFM053MG4zRXJrY1ZHeTk4ZU5CaG5uNkhBWklm?= =?utf-8?B?ZkQrMWt6MWN2ZVFGMHI5SEVrelFhd3VaL0NvSzV5N2J5eFpGZnQ4UG9VRVZn?= =?utf-8?B?ckJBcDlxcUJDVDljN002cG83NnBodGMxeE9iNUVxaEkwV25RVEZJdHhLc3gv?= =?utf-8?B?UGtpMCsvaENzNitzT0xVdmh4Q1UzK1BwZFN5aytJTnVOTWJyUjYrdm1vKzZm?= =?utf-8?B?b2dNbjJXbEE5aFFTNzFMUVAzbWFiZjdGU0d1aWgrM25XdTZhUlBMazc3SjRw?= =?utf-8?B?RldZdmF6RUhlaXNqdENSc3NBWUFWcXRvWERiMzArRkxhR05uaHlnV0lMakZy?= =?utf-8?B?WVV2TUt5citSRXZaTTQvSnRJRzZNUUpFVFdLUFFuai94aVd1ZFI5aE9RdHQr?= =?utf-8?B?enFhQ1dvMHh6NGgrcGhqeStuTGNxNWhLM1JzbEIxbElhK0RSWUl2WllOQW80?= =?utf-8?B?ZkxrUGNuK25xTXU3ZUIxQk9QMUFSVWFTMlJTWFFnM2xVQmJrdERpQVdBWmpF?= =?utf-8?B?WDhoakNtLzR4STFGRlh2cVowRmxLZFdveTBmcHdEK1gzSXZyaFVQTzZUUnh3?= =?utf-8?B?Mjg4ZzdEZDRJVjNsWGVjMXhtTXFDQXhNRU5LSFBmaGdkaGNjRVN4WUplTWNs?= =?utf-8?B?TlFwL2dqVXhrcUVVNVBta0loMy9DYTVRbGREN2NMaHB1c3N3WDd0U1FPaW14?= =?utf-8?B?ZDg0RVRvVWpkbzVNRnVTa3I5V0daNHlsT05UVU56cFdBV3EzSkVmeXp2eS9Y?= =?utf-8?B?bkxrSnZBUWtsOE16L2Q5N2hxRkxWV0RyQStzNHdTU1d6MzhVMktESkY0Nmky?= =?utf-8?B?Y0liM0w1UmJkaUhPTGN4ZjRqYWJqZHI3RkY3SXdGTk1JU1EzZVhqV1VLQlJv?= =?utf-8?B?R25nd0ZkNlRDc1hwT21XTEdBaWxQcUlROXo0bVBqSE5qUythNEhETDlhMmtz?= =?utf-8?B?Lzhjai95VnFhaUtlaU9hWm1MTEdrVjI4aHlRem4zcXBTWEpmaDA0N08rWnNM?= =?utf-8?B?MXlTTW9adjJUQVZXRlluQ0FYSVREMXZVQlJHaFU0MGZZTWZkVFpYSkpQQkJa?= =?utf-8?B?WmIySGloT2FDcm1jNHJOYU9RQjhyUmpVeEdWbXh3UEpZd1lVMUREZ21jREZ4?= =?utf-8?B?VFR5RDB3WGl4NFlSNS9iZTFWbUswR0p1bnRtaFpISFhPRkcxNDFkRkhsa1NC?= =?utf-8?B?dDlMVVN4VkFLa0VYL3dlSnRGaVdrTUNnRUk2NHlMZFordmg5NkdrbW9iWTFH?= =?utf-8?B?T3NQaXNuSWV5d0hVU1ZEZUJOWW5Md2N5M3BlUjlhRDRSNytISUxmTzJuMUto?= =?utf-8?B?T2dsRlJsSE5BbTJIdklqRlVlTlBaWHBiWTZ5bmFyODl3a1ArRm5lc0JFWmdY?= =?utf-8?B?bFBEcllrcXVTV0dlUW42U2o2clJ6d1EwZ3NEWHJLNnViSWdXamZQMWhhY1ov?= =?utf-8?B?bkVsaVNzZjI5Y0NzT0lyVmRucjd1SFR6M3NLSmMrbUhaQVVlYmxHK3Bqdk1P?= =?utf-8?B?UjM1Z2tyR2xHT0ZQVFBjcnEva0hFRjNrRFE5ejV2dHVmVkp4RTdSM0FIWWlu?= =?utf-8?B?TytVOVNURno5SUZhUlorS1R1TlArUytTYWYya1pMQUlJbk9vV01IRFFVMHdF?= =?utf-8?B?VGhXRS85ZEZ5SWNRc2ZSSVhacE9QMXlBMDRYTkJYaG1lZjBwNDVUNU5CejV0?= =?utf-8?Q?fDi6Dh5q0JaBhV5AGodjd44=3D?= X-MS-Exchange-CrossTenant-Network-Message-Id: bbd7c913-26ea-4e3a-f2bd-08d9dc11dc86 X-MS-Exchange-CrossTenant-AuthSource: PH0PR11MB5000.namprd11.prod.outlook.com X-MS-Exchange-CrossTenant-AuthAs: Internal X-MS-Exchange-CrossTenant-OriginalArrivalTime: 20 Jan 2022 12:39:12.6396 (UTC) X-MS-Exchange-CrossTenant-FromEntityHeader: Hosted X-MS-Exchange-CrossTenant-Id: 46c98d88-e344-4ed4-8496-4ed7712e255d X-MS-Exchange-CrossTenant-MailboxType: HOSTED X-MS-Exchange-CrossTenant-UserPrincipalName: e7fSnvuiMAm3OxpiBGeWihVPDdYLrONqKAfOWooMyJ67MJMfDj6bnJ1HhlOcwpUWyPbdKP+q+LVdRGAn8OeNFQ== X-MS-Exchange-Transport-CrossTenantHeadersStamped: CY4PR1101MB2166 X-OriginatorOrg: intel.com X-BeenThere: dev@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: DPDK patches and discussions List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: dev-bounces@dpdk.org On 1/3/2022 2:58 AM, Hyong Youb Kim wrote: > Recent VIC models can parse GENEVE, including options, and inner > packet headers. Enable GENEVE header and option flow items. Currently, > only the first option that follows the GENEVE header can be matched, > and the GENEVE header item must specify option length. > > Signed-off-by: Hyong Youb Kim > Reviewed-by: John Daley > --- > doc/guides/rel_notes/release_22_03.rst | 3 + > drivers/net/enic/enic_fm_flow.c | 153 ++++++++++++++++++++++++- > 2 files changed, 154 insertions(+), 2 deletions(-) Documentation update seems missed, can you please fix the warning: $ ./devtools/check-doc-vs-code.sh rte_flow doc out of sync for enic item geneve item geneve_opt